Ordinals
beta
Address 14L2tURMHHPbG1FZN93FWq7nuf3ojj5JAE
sat balance
115485
outputs
002d080b72ff72fa7964ff3de7c0fc9d8ce3dc686ecb1e353bf2c588f5196375:0